CD drops case against FC Porto over Fábio Veríssimo’s involvement

The Disciplinary Council of the Portuguese Football Federation decided to dismiss the disciplinary proceedings against FC Porto, following the complaint filed by Fábio Veríssimo.
It is worth recalling that the referee from the Leiria Football Association had filed a complaint for slanderous accusation, related to the events that occurred in the days following the match against Sp. Braga, at Dragão, marked by the continuous playing of videos on a television in the referee's locker room. After Veríssimo's complaint about what allegedly happened during halftime and at the end of the game played on November 2, FC Porto accused him of intimidating and threatening club officials during the trip to Arouca, back in September.
It was precisely this episode that led to Fábio Veríssimo's complaint, in a process referred to the League's Instructors Committee at the end of February, which has now been dismissed.
